  1. Re: Post "gotchas" here The cost structure is based on STR, but I think that this distinction is made so that players don't confuse HA with STR in gameplay. Otherwise, complex arguments about things like whether or not the HA damage should be halved when performing a Move Through would result.
  2. Re: Post "gotchas" here Decoupling STR from HKA damage in this way feels to me like oversimplification for the sake of an intellectual exercise. One obvious reason that this would be a bad move is that if your claw-wielding character's STR were affected (by a Drain or Aid, for example) then the KA would be unchanged. Common sense, dramatic realism, and special effect would all suggest otherwise.

  14. Re: Project XIII: images from my campaign CRICKET SLEDS These are personal VTOL flying/submersibles that our group uses...built, of course, by Gold Bug. When underwater, the pilot can use retractable SCUBA breathing gear that is housed in the steering console. (This is a manip, but very little of the original drawing is left...mainly just the seat. Can you identify it?) Val Char Cost 20 STR 5 23 DEX 39 10 BODY -1 5 SPD 17 0" RUN -12 0" SWIM -2 0" LEAP 0 Characteristics Cost: 45 Cost Power Chassis 12 1) Aluminum Chassis: +6 DEF (18 Active Points); Limited Coverage Nearly 360 Degrees (Coverage does not protect occupants; -1/2) Propulsion Systems 23 1) Internally Contained VTOL Turbines: (Total: 47 Active Cost, 23 Real Cost) Flight 5", 1 Continuing Fuel Charge lasting 1 Day (-0), Usable as Swimming (+1/4); Extra Time (Extra Phase, -3/4), Needs atmospheric medium (-1/4) (Real Cost: 6) plus Flight 15", x4 Noncombat, 1 Continuing Fuel Charge lasting 1 Day (-0); Extra Time (Extra Phase, -3/4), Needs atmospheric medium (-1/4) (Real Cost: 17) Communications/Sensory Systems, all slots OAF Bulky (-1 1/2) 3 1) GPS Tracker: Detect Exact Location on Earth A Single Thing 16- (Radio Group);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Sense Affected As More Than One Sense Normal Sight (-1/2) 1 2) Compass Display: Bump Of Direction (3 Active Points);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2) Auxiliary Systems 3 1) Rebreather System: Life Support (Self-Contained Breathing) (10 Active Points);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Restrainable (-1/2), Nonpersistent (-1/4) Powers Cost: 42 Total Character Cost: 87 Pts. Disadvantage 20 Distinctive Features: Hi-Tech Flying Craft (Not Concealable; Always Noticed and Causes Major Reaction; Detectable By Commonly-Used Senses) 10 Hunted: Aerospace Research Firm 8- (Less Pow; NCI; Capture) 20 Vulnerability: 2 x Effect Electrical (Common) Disadvantage Points: 50 Base Points: 37 Experience Required: 0 Total Experience Available: 0 Experience Unspent: 0

So I'll post a couple more images of my own design from the campaign... THE SCARAB This is the primary vehicle for my character Gold Bug, who appeared at this post. It amounts to a lightly armored VTOL flying/submersible troop character for our group, the New Outsiders. It has some pretty good radar-jamming capabilities, communications gear, and a holding cell, but no weapons as of yet. I drew this one from scratch on my 'puter, so I likes it. Val Char Cost 45 STR 0 10 DEX 0 17 BODY 0 5 SPD 30 0" RUN -12 0" SWIM -2 0" LEAP 0 Characteristics Cost: 81 Cost Power Propulsion Systems 63 1) Internally Contained VTOL Turbines: Flight 10", Usable Underwater (+1/4), Sideways Maneuverability full velocity (+1/2), Reduced END, 0 END (+1/2); Extra Time (1 Turn (Post-Segment 12), Only to Activate, -3/4), Needs atmospheric medium (-1/4) plus Flight 15", x64 Noncombat, Reduced END, 0 END (+1/2) (82 Active Points); Extra Time (1 Turn (Post-Segment 12), Only to Activate, -3/4), Needs atmospheric medium (-1/4) Hull/Chassis 15 1) Sealed and Insulated Hull: Life Support (Safe in High Pressure; Safe in Intense Cold; Safe in Low Pressure/Vacuum; Self-Contained Breathing) 3 2) Landing Gear: Extra Limbs (6); Only for lifting and holding large objects (-1/2) Communications/Sensory Systems, all slots OAF Bulky (-1 1/2) 4 1) Audio/Video Communications Panel: High Range Radio Perception (Radio Group), +1 to PER Roll; O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Sense Affected As More Than One Sense Sight and/or Hearing (-1/2) 9 2) Sonar Display Panel: (Total: 29 Active Cost, 9 Real Cost) Ultrasonic Perception (Hearing Group), Targeting; O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Sense Affected As More Than One Sense Normal Hearing (-1/2) (Real Cost: 4) plus Active Sonar (Hearing Group), +1 to PER Roll; O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Sense Affected As More Than One Sense Normal Hearing (-1/2) (Real Cost: 5) 5 3) Radar-Absorbent EM Field: Invisibility to Radio Group , Reduced Endurance (0 END; +1/2);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Lockout with Radio Communications (-1/2), Bright Fringe (-1/4) 3 4) GPS Tracker: Detect Exact Location on Earth A Single Thing 16- (Radio Group);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2), Sense Affected As More Than One Sense Normal Sight (-1/2) 1 5) Compass Display: Bump Of Direction (3 Active Points); OAF Bulky (-1 1/2) Powers Cost: 103 Total Character Cost: 184 Pts. Disadvantage 20 Distinctive Features: Bug-Shaped Flying Craft (Not Concealable; Always Noticed and Causes Major Reaction; Detectable By Commonly-Used Senses) 10 Hunted: Aerospace Research Firm 8- (Less Pow; NCI; Capture) 25 Hunted: ? 11- (Mo Pow; NCI; Harshly Punish) 5 Hunted: Law Enforcement 11- (Less Pow; NCI; Watching) 10 Reputation: Unarmed Craft Owned By A Hero, 11- 5 Dependent NPC: Gerard Crothers 8- (Normal; Useful Noncombat Position or Skills) 20 Vulnerability: 2 x Effect Electrical (Common) 10 Physical Limitation: Requires occasional recharging (Infrequently; Greatly Impairing) Disadvantage Points: 105 Base Points: 150 Experience Required: 0 Total Experience Available: 0 Experience Unspent: 0
